Legendary former Sampdoria, Juventus, Chelsea, and Italy striker Gianluca Vialli passed away yesterday of cancer at the age of 58.

The former striker had a great impact on the Italian game, which also extended past his playing days as he was part of the national team’s coaching staff as they won the EUROs in the summer of 2021.

Inter Vice-President Javier Zanetti paid tribute to Vialli in a post on his official Instagram account.

He captioned the post, “You were class, elegance, and respect on and off the pitch. Your smile will remain every day. Rest in peace, Gianluca.”
